How you perceive stressful situations could help minimise their health impact


By AGENCY
Seeing a stressful situation as a challenge, rather than a threat, can help you avoid suffering both physically and mentally. — AFP

FROM mounting workloads to relationship problems, moving house or looming exams, stressful situations come and go, but they all have one thing in common: they can play havoc with your health.

But it all depends on how you view them, a new British study reveals. In fact, seeing stressful situations as challenges, rather than threats, could prove beneficial to physical and mental health.
